Lumberton is a city located in Robeson County, North Carolina. Lumberton has a 2026 population of 18,882. It is also the county seat of Robeson County. Lumberton is currently declining at a rate of 0% annually and its population has decreased by 0%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 18,882 in 2020.

The median household income in Lumberton is $42,877 with a poverty rate of 30.81%. The median age in Lumberton is 34.6 years: 33.7 years for males, and 35.6 years for females. For every 100 females there are 86.0 males.
